Notes

1 strand hand dyed merino 4 ply (100g)
1 strand lace weight alpaca/silk (50g)

Ideally, section one needs to be 6” wide (blocked) & 68” long (also blocked). It might not be…

Guessing the stitch & row count as I go… fingers crossed I don’t run out!

20-11-2022

Hmmm…. so, section one is finished already. But… it’s only 52” long, not 68”…

I only have one skein of the hand dyed yarn and would like to work the pompom edging.

What to do?….

22-11-2022

Blimey this grew fast!
Section one completed on Sunday, section two, Monday night and section three Tuesday night.

I think it will be just long enough once it’s washed and blocked. Sadly there wasn’t enough of the merino yarn to work the pompom edging but I’m very pleased with the size I managed with just one skein!

I followed the pattern directions for the small version for stitch and row count, and adjusted section three as I ran low on yarn.

31-01-2023

My merino yarn had originally been a scarf, made with 2 skeins. It was far too big and had never been worn, so I had frogged one skeins worth.
I put the much smaller scarf away somewhere and couldn’t find it when I came to make Looks Like Rain.
I have now found it and will frog it as well. I will try and add a little length just at the ends (I don’t want more width) and then work all the pompoms.

10-06-2023

Thank goodness I recorded my hook size here! I might finally get on with it but couldn’t remember what hook I’d used!

I tried the pompoms but they just didn’t look right with these two yarns together.
So I went for a dtr eyelet row, topped with (hopefully) pointy peaks. Very nearly ran out of the lace weight yarn!

Hoping it will stretch just a little in length when I wash it.
